Output 5fffe3996f3fef5dc8a75ea94f190e03ed86763a7c7a8f81bc6c04ef2d18c452:22

value
16489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1434d17d488c8443b4e7a36f720d03b86763040 OP_EQUAL
address
3PghPwVnnACC8GhMv2bSDVDhVfcTn3q6qP
transaction
5fffe3996f3fef5dc8a75ea94f190e03ed86763a7c7a8f81bc6c04ef2d18c452
confirmations
183156
spent
true